Analysis

In 2010, cereal exports in Tunisia stood at 4.19 million FAO, current US$.

Compared with earlier readings it is down 63.5% on the previous year and down 87.4% over ten years.

Over the whole period, cereal exports in Tunisia peaked at 33.74 million FAO, current US$ in 2001 and was at its lowest, 2,000 FAO, current US$, in 1988.

That places Tunisia 19th out of 51 countries with data for 2010, putting it in the middle of the range.

The series is highly variable year to year, so single readings are best treated with caution.

Averages by decade

DecadeAverage LowestHighest Years
1960s 4.45 million FAO, current US$ 128,000 FAO, current US$ 11.29 million FAO, current US$ 9
1970s 1.36 million FAO, current US$ 111,000 FAO, current US$ 3.44 million FAO, current US$ 10
1980s 334,600 FAO, current US$ 2,000 FAO, current US$ 2.15 million FAO, current US$ 10
1990s 12.87 million FAO, current US$ 770,000 FAO, current US$ 20.80 million FAO, current US$ 10
2000s 20.90 million FAO, current US$ 3.75 million FAO, current US$ 33.74 million FAO, current US$ 10
2010s 4.19 million FAO, current US$ 4.19 million FAO, current US$ 4.19 million FAO, current US$ 1

Cereals include wheat, rice, maize, barley, oats, rye, millet, sorghum, buckwheat, and mixed grains. Production data on cereals relate to crops harvested for dry grain only. Cereal crops harvested for hay or harvested green for food, feed, or silage and those used for grazing are excluded.
